What Are IGBT Modules?

IGBTs are power semiconductor components that combine the high-efficiency switching of a MOSFET with the high-current handling capability of a BJT. These characteristics make IGBTs an ideal choice for medium-to-high-power applications requiring efficient energy management.

IGBT modules are pre-assembled, integrated packages that consist of one or more IGBTs, freewheeling diodes, and auxiliary components. They simplify the design process by providing robust and thermally optimized solutions for power conversion systems.

Functions of IGBT Modules:

Switching: IGBTs act as switches in power circuits, turning electrical signals on and off with high efficiency.

Amplification: IGBTs can amplify low-power signals into high-power outputs.

Energy Conversion: They are critical in converting DC to AC (inverters), AC to DC (rectifiers), and in other power modulation processes.

Voltage Regulation: IGBTs ensure stable operation by controlling voltage levels in power systems.

Applications of IGBT Modules:

IGBTs and IGBT modules are widely used in industries that demand high power efficiency, reliability, and compact designs. Some common applications include:

Industrial Drives: Controlling motors and actuators in factories and industrial machinery.

Renewable Energy Systems: Serving in inverters for solar panels and wind turbines.

Electric Vehicles (EVs): Powering traction inverters, battery chargers, and energy recovery systems.

HVAC Systems: Enabling efficient motor control in heating, ventilation, and air conditioning.

Railway Systems: Supporting propulsion, braking, and auxiliary power systems.

Uninterruptible Power Supplies (UPS): Ensuring stable power delivery in critical applications.

Consumer Electronics: Found in devices like induction cooktops and washing machines for energy-efficient performance.

Advantages of IGBT Modules

High Efficiency: Reduces power losses, especially during switching.

Thermal Management: Integrated packaging improves heat dissipation.

Compact Design: Combines multiple components into a single unit, saving space and simplifying installation.

Reliability: Optimized for long-term, stable operation in harsh environments.
